Kathryn Hahn is about to affix Will Ferrell and Paul Rudd within the “The Shrink Next Door,” an upcoming Apple TV+ sequence primarily based on the eponymous podcast from Wondery.
The restricted Apple TV+ sequence is impressed by true occasions and particulars the “bizarre” relationship between psychiatrist Dr. Isaac Herschkopf, performed by Rudd, and longtime affected person Martin “Marty” Markowitz,” played by Ferrell.
“The sequence explores how a seemingly regular doctor-patient dynamic morphs into an unprecedentedly exploitative relationship stuffed with manipulation, energy grabs and dysfunction at its best,” Apple mentioned in April.
Hahn (“WandaVision,” “Mrs. Fletcher”) is about to play Marty’s youthful sister, Phyllis, reviews Deadline.
Michael Showalter (“The Big Sick,” “The Lovebirds”) will direct a script penned by Emmy-winning writer Georgia Pritchett (“Succession,” “veep”).
“The Shrink Next Door” is the second Wondery podcast to see adaptation for Apple TV+. Apple earlier this 12 months inked a deal for the sequence “WeCrashed: The Rise and Fall of WeWork.”
Last week, a report claimed Apple was in talks to purchase Wondery, an unbiased podcast studio that boasts plenty of hit reveals like “Bunga Bunga” and “Dr. Death.” The agency holds rights to a slate of content material that may be transformed for mainstream media platforms, greater than a dozen of which have been optioned for TV reveals.
